ID23-1: Gemini - Macromolecular Crystallography

Synopsis

ID23-1 offers the opportunity to make highly efficient monochromatic measurements at energies from 6 Kev to 20 Kev with a flux of ~1-4 E12 photons/second and a variable beam size from 0.05 to 0.001 mm^2.
